Output 183836535e6e40b0314d39de187f71864a67b42855c884643edb2b0f0e01c17a:27

value
969000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62398899e7220573ff5d464ee659495ca3292251 OP_EQUAL
address
3AeP4r7gaujZNr3RXMcJEG8pYFFPRDczoS
transaction
183836535e6e40b0314d39de187f71864a67b42855c884643edb2b0f0e01c17a
confirmations
139336
spent
true